Overview

In a world increasingly divided and emotionally charged, mastering emotional intelligence (EI) is essential for staying on the path to success. Stress and overwhelm can derail empathy and cloud judgment, but this workshop introduces a proven five-step model to help you take control of your emotions rather than letting them steer you off course.

Learning Objectives

  • Master a five-step emotional intelligence model to enhance self-awareness, regulate emotions, and navigate challenges effectively. 
  • Apply emotional intelligence strategies to improve communication, resolve conflicts, and foster collaboration within teams. 
  • Create a personalized action plan to integrate emotional intelligence into leadership practices and inspire others. 

Content

Discover practical tools to check your mirrors, avoid productivity potholes, and prevent interpersonal collisions. Learn to embrace emotions and confidently navigate the twists and turns of challenging situations with strength, professionalism, and respect. This workshop serves as your guide to emotional resilience, ensuring you consistently take the high road. 

By following this proven framework, you’ll gain insights into the attitudes and behaviours that drive success in today’s diverse workplaces. Integrating emotional intelligence into your leadership toolkit will not only help you navigate workplace challenges with confidence but also unlock your team’s full potential. Emotional intelligence is a skill that can be learned and strengthened, and The High-EI Way workshop will equip you with actionable strategies to lead authentically, manage emotions effectively, and inspire others to achieve extraordinary results.

Carolyn Stern
Carolyn Stern CAROLYN STERN is the President and CEO of EI Experience, a premier executive leadership and emotional intelligence training firm. A Certified Emotional Intelligence and Leadership Development Expert, she is one of only 62 professionals in Canada to hold the Certified Speaking Professional (CSP®) designation. An award-winning author of The Emotionally Strong Leader: An Inside-Out Journey to Transformational Leadership, Carolyn is also a respected university professor. Her emotional intelligence courses and modules have been adopted by top universities across North America. Carolyn has delivered comprehensive training programs to business leaders across industries—including technology, finance, manufacturing, advertising, education, healthcare, government, and food service—helping them enhance their leadership effectiveness through emotional intelligence.
